Dynamic analysis of pre-stressed elastic plates resting on layered soils

  • Based on the analytical layer-element method and classical the elastic thin plate theory, a method for solving the vertical dynamic interaction between the layered soils and the pre-stressed elastic plates is proposed. Starting from the fundamental solution of soils and the dynamic equation of elastic plates, a dynamic coupling equation for the soils and elastic plates in the transformation domain is obtained by means of the Hankel integral transformation and the compatibility condition at the soil-elastic plate interface. The displacement solution for the pre-stressed elastic plates in frequency domain is further obtained by solving the coupling equation and the numerical inverse transformation. By comparing with the results in the existing literatures, the accuracy of the proposed method and the program is verified. Finally, the influences of the stiffness ratio of the plates to the soils and the radial pre-stress of plate on the vertical dynamic displacement of pre-stressed elastic plates are discussed.
